Description

Fontaines D.C. burst onto the music scene with their debut album "Dogrel," released on April 12, 2019. This album quickly garnered attention for its raw energy and poetic lyricism, capturing the essence of Dublin's vibrant culture and the band's unique sound. The title "Dogrel" itself is a nod to a form of Irish poetry, which reflects the band's deep connection to their roots and the literary influences that permeate their music.

From the very first track, "Big," listeners are thrust into a whirlwind of post-punk fervor, characterized by driving guitar riffs and frontman Grian Chatten's distinctive vocal delivery. The song sets the tone for the album, showcasing the band's ability to blend catchy melodies with incisive lyrics that often touch on themes of youth, identity, and the struggles of modern life. The energy is palpable, and it’s hard not to feel invigorated by the sheer force of the music.

One of the standout tracks, "Boys in the Better Land," has become an anthem of sorts, resonating with fans for its infectious chorus and sharp commentary on societal issues. The song's exploration of the search for meaning in a chaotic world is both relatable and thought-provoking, making it a highlight of the album. Critics have praised the track for its ability to encapsulate the spirit of a generation, and it has received significant airplay, further solidifying Fontaines D.C.'s place in the contemporary music landscape.

The album has been met with widespread critical acclaim, earning a spot on numerous year-end lists and nominations for prestigious awards. Notably, "Dogrel" was nominated for the 2020 Mercury Prize, which recognizes the best album released in the UK and Ireland. This nomination is a testament to the album's impact and the band's rising status in the music industry. Major publications like NME and The Guardian have lauded the album, with NME describing it as "a thrilling debut that captures the spirit of a city and its people."

Production-wise, "Dogrel" was recorded in the iconic Windmill Studios in London, a place known for its rich history and association with many influential artists. The production team, led by Dan Carey, has done an exceptional job of capturing the raw energy of Fontaines D.C.'s live performances, which is a crucial aspect of their appeal. The album feels alive, with each track pulsating with urgency and emotion, making it a compelling listen from start to finish.

Beyond the music, the cultural significance of "Dogrel" cannot be overstated. It arrives at a time when Irish music is experiencing a renaissance, with bands like Fontaines D.C. leading the charge. Their sound is a refreshing blend of punk, rock, and traditional Irish influences, which has resonated with both local and international audiences. The band's ability to articulate the complexities of modern life in Dublin, while also drawing on the rich literary heritage of Ireland, sets them apart in a crowded music scene.

Personal anecdotes from the band members reveal their deep connection to their hometown and the experiences that shaped their music. Grian Chatten has spoken about how the streets of Dublin and the people they encountered influenced the lyrics, making the album feel like a love letter to their city. This authenticity shines through in every song, making it easy for listeners to connect with the themes presented.
